Description of TC4808

1) CMAX TC4808 tower crane is one of the key product of CNBM company, which have competitive price and excellent quality, suitable for all kinds of construction project and can work under all kinds of work condition.

2) This kind of crane adopts standard section hydraulic lifting and connecting, and can decide the crane height according to the actual height of the building, and at the same time the lifting capacity will not be affected;

3) It has high working speed, good speed-adjusting performance, steady operation and high efficiency. Three-speed motor and mono-speed ratio decelerator are applied in the lifting struction, which enables heavy load low speed and light load high speed.

4) The crane has complete set of safety devices, which can guarantee the safe and high efficienct operation of the equipment. The machine is equipped with lifting height limiter, dolly range-change limiter, moment limiter, weight limiter, circumgyrating limiter, etc.

5)The machine has scientific layout and beautiful appearance. The operator's room is set independently on one side, with good vision field. It creates a good working environment for the operator

 

Specifications of TC4808

1.Max. working range 48m, tip lifting weight 0.8T and Max. lifting weight 4T.

2.Hoisting mechanism fitted with three speed motor, stable braking and less shock when shifting.

3.Tower crane Trolleying mechanism can provide two operation speeds.

4.Tower crane Independent height (m) 31.5

5.Max height with attachment (m) 110

6.Working range can be adjusted(m)38/43/48

7.Min working range(m)2.25

8.Max lifting capacity(t )4

9.Tower crane Tip load @ 48m(t)0.8

Q:I have seen a crane sitting in a tree watching over the pond in my front yard. I have never seen any fish in the pond and so i am curious as to why the crane is there. I thought cranes only hangout by ponds if there are fish. Does anyone have an research hypotheses to why the crane is there?thanks in advance
They are opportunistic feeders that change their diet according to the season and their own nutrient requirements. They eat a range of items from suitably sized small rodents, fish, amphibians, and insects, to grain, berries, and plants.The cranes as a family consume a wide range of food, ranging from animal to plant matter. When feeding on land they consume seeds, leaves, nuts and acorns, berries, fruit, insects, worms, snails, small reptiles, mammals and birds. In wetlands roots, rhizomes, tubers and other parts of emergent plants, other molluscs, small fish and amphibians are also consumed as well. The exact composition of the diet varies by location, season and availability. Within the wide range of items consumed there are some patterns; the shorter-billed species usually feed in drier uplands while the longer-billed species feed in wetlands
Q:i want to go to school and learn to operate over head cranes
A few places to start the bureau of labor statistics has information on moving trades. You will need certification although requirements vary. The National Commission for the certification of Crane operators lists different types of operators and requirements for certification. States have their own laws about certification and requirements you can check it out, in some states certification is not required yet. I've included a link to the laws for Minnesota. There are a number of companies it would probably help if you are currently working in Construction and for a company that might help pay for the training or learn on the job. I don't know what state your in but there are a number of companies that do training you can do a quick search with Crane operator training. One other resource is the local Division of DET Division of Employment and Training for your state they can help you research your options and vocational counseling. Good Luck
